German
Etymology
From Middle High German schūveln.[1][2]
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/ˈʃaʊ̯fl̩n/, /ˈʃaʊ̯fəln/
Audio (file)
Verb
schaufeln (weak, third-person singular present schaufelt, past tense schaufelte, past participle geschaufelt, auxiliary haben)
